streptozocin
streptozocin definition - medical
strep·to·zo·cin (strĕpˌtə-zōˈsĭn) or strep·to·zot·o·cin (-zŏtˈə-sĭn)
noun An antineoplastic agent produced by an actinomycete and active against tumors but damaging to insulin-producing cells and now regarded as a carcinogen.
